Pizzanista! is a must-visit pizza place and vegetarian & vegan restaurant in Southern California. Founded in 2011 by legendary professional skateboarder Salman Agah, art consultant Price Latimer, and investor Roby Latimer, Pizzanista! offers an irresistible blend of New York-style thin-crust pizza with California's fresh produce and small-batch ingredients. The family-owned and operated pizzeria features traditional hand-tossed pizza dough made fresh daily using 200-year old sourdough cultures from Naples, hand-milled marinara sauce made from California tomatoes, innovative pizza toppings, and farm-fresh salads.
What sets Pizzanista! apart is its commitment to serving only the highest-quality, fresh ingredients sourced locally whenever possible. Renowned chef Steve Samson (of Sotto) helped develop the distinctive homemade recipes that are sure to tantalize your taste buds. Whether you dine in or take out, delivery or catering services are available for your convenience.
Pizzanista! also offers creative weekly specials that include the infamous Macaroni & Cheese Pizza on Sundays as well as weekend brunch options. Vegan, vegetarian, and gluten-free options are also available to cater to everyone's dietary needs.
Located in a pre-World War I building in the Arts District of Downtown Los Angeles, Pizzanista! has established itself as a beacon of celebratory, imaginative, unpretentious dining.
